The Foos Strike Again!

Last Saturday, May 17, Foo Fighters yet again held a surprise concert. Last Saturday's was held at New Orleans' Preservation Hall. Fans have to be always on red alert with this band. Being one of the biggest band in the world, they are capable of closing down a whole block! This is St. Peter Street, after word got out of Foo Fighters' surprise show.


The show began just after 9:00pm with a set from Preservation Hall Jazz Band themselves. Several VIP guests were in attendance, including Arcade Fire’s Win Butler and RĂ©gine Chassagne, who joined the Press Hall band for a performance of “Iko Iko”. Foo Fighters followed with a 90-minute set of their own, chock full of greatest hits like “Times Like These”, “My Hero”, “Learn to Fly”, and “These Days”. Later in their set, the Foos were joined by members of Preservation Hall and Trombone Shorty for a horns-heavy rendition of “This is a Call.” x
